How much does a farmer get UK?

In 2019/20, the Basic Payment accounted for a substantial proportion of average Farm Business Income for all farm types apart from horticulture and poultry farms. Across all farm types, the average Basic Payment received was approximately £27,800; virtually no change on the previous year.

    How much money does a cotton farmer make?

    Salary Ranges for Cotton Farmers The salaries of Cotton Farmers in the US range from $33,110 to $113,140 , with a median salary of $64,170 . The middle 60% of Cotton Farmers makes $64,170, with the top 80% making $113,140.

    How much does a farmer make in Virginia?

    People working as a Farmer in your area are making on average $25,070 per year or $1,391 (5%) less than the national average annual salary of $26,461. Virginia ranks number 18 out of 50 states nationwide for Farmer salaries.

    What’s the average salary of an agricultural manager?

    The United States Department of Labor, U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, Occupational Outlook Handbook, 2010-11 Edition, reports that in 2008 full-time salaried agricultural managers had a median weekly income of $775. The highest 10 percent earned more than $1,735 per week, but the bottom 10 percent earned $358 per week.
